डस्टॅटः आमच्या कार्यसंघाच्या कार्यप्रदर्शन आणि संसाधनांचे परीक्षण करण्याचे एक साधन

dstat

डस्टॅट एक अष्टपैलू संसाधन आकडेवारी साधन आहे. हे साधन iostat, vmstat, netstat आणि ifstat च्या क्षमता एकत्रित करते. डस्टॅट आम्हाला रिअल टाइममध्ये सिस्टम संसाधनांचे परीक्षण करण्यास अनुमती देते. जेव्हा आपल्याला ती माहिती रिअल टाइममध्ये संकलित करण्याची आवश्यकता असते, तेव्हा डीस्टॅट आपल्या गरजा समायोजित करेल.

डस्टॅट आम्हाला रिअल टाइममध्ये सर्व सिस्टम संसाधने पाहण्याची परवानगी देतेहे कॉलममध्ये संपूर्ण सिस्टीमची तपशीलवार माहिती देते, उदाहरणार्थ, आम्ही आयडीई कंट्रोलरच्या व्यत्ययांसह डिस्कची जागा पाहू शकतो.

Dstat वैशिष्ट्ये

  • अजगरात लिहिलेले
  • एकत्र एकत्र कराः व्मॅस्टॅट, आयओएसटीएटी, इफ्स्टॅट, नेटस्टेट.
  • रिअल टाइममध्ये अचूक आकडेवारी दर्शविते.
  • मॉड्यूलर डिझाइन.
  • सहजपणे विस्तृत करा, आपले स्वत: चे काउंटर जोडा.
  • हे सीएसव्ही आउटपुट निर्यात करण्यास अनुमती देते, जे ग्राफिक तयार करण्यासाठी ग्न्युमेरिक आणि एक्सेलमध्ये आयात केले जाऊ शकते.
  • यात काउंटर जोडणे किती सोपे आहे हे दर्शविण्यासाठी बर्‍याच बाह्य प्लगइनचा समावेश आहे.
  • आपण नेटवर्क डिव्हाइस / गट ब्लॉक्सचा सारांश देऊ शकता आणि एकूण संख्या देऊ शकता.
  • डिव्हाइसद्वारे व्यत्यय दर्शवू शकतो
  • अगदी तंतोतंत वेळ फ्रेम, जेव्हा सिस्टमवर ताण असेल तेव्हा बदलण्याची वेळ येणार नाही
  • आपण भिन्न रंगांसह भिन्न एकके निर्दिष्ट करू शकता.
  • विलंब>> 1 असतो तेव्हा मधला परिणाम दर्शवितो.

Dstat स्थापित करीत आहे

डस्टॅट उबंटू रेपॉजिटरीजमध्ये आहे डीफॉल्टनुसार, आपण खालील आदेश चालवून सहजपणे स्थापित करू शकता:

sudo apt-get install dstat

Dstat कसे वापरावे?

स्थापना पूर्ण झाली आम्ही अनुप्रयोग सुरू करण्यासाठी पुढे पुढील आदेशासह:

dstat

हे आपल्याला सिस्टम माहितीसह आउटपुट दर्शवते. असे केल्याने ते डीफॉल्टनुसार खालील पर्याय घेईल.

-Cdngy पर्याय खालीलप्रमाणे आहेत:

  1. c: cpu आकडेवारी
  2. डी: डिस्क आकडेवारी
  3. n: नेटवर्क आकडेवारी
  4. g: पृष्ठ आकडेवारी
  5. y: सिस्टम आकडेवारी

जेणेकरून आम्ही माहिती आउटपुटला थोडेसे सानुकूलित करूउदाहरणार्थ, आमच्या संगणकात आमच्याकडे एकापेक्षा जास्त डिस्क असल्यास आम्ही ती दाखवू शकतो की ती आम्हाला दुसर्‍या डिस्कवरून माहिती दर्शविते

dstat -cdl -D sdb

प्रस्थान:

  ----total-cpu-usage---- --dsk/sdb- ---load-avg--- usr sys idl wai hiq siq| read writ| 1m 5m 15m 9 10 78 2 0 0| 84B …

आता दुसरीकडे जर आम्हाला सीपीयूबद्दल माहिती दर्शवायची असेल तर, उच्च उशीर आणि उच्च मेमरी, खालील आदेश चालवा:

dstat --top-cpu-adv --top-latency --top-mem

आता, दुसरीकडे, आम्ही dstat कमांडचा निकाल .csv फाईलमधे संचित करू शकतो आउटपुट पर्याय वापरणे:

उदाहरणार्थ, जर आपल्याला वेळ, सीपीयू, मेमरी, सिस्टम लोड आकडेवारी 10 अद्यतनांमधील दोन सेकंदाच्या विलंबासह दर्शवायची असेल आणि रिपोर्ट सीएसव्ही फाइलमध्ये आउटपुट संचयित करायचे असेल तर, पुढील आदेश चालवा:

dstat --output report.csv

तसेच विविध अंतर्गत प्लगइन वापरू शकतात आणि dstat सह बाह्य.

सर्व उपलब्ध प्लगइन सूचीबद्ध करण्यासाठी, खालील आदेश चालवा:

dstat --list

Dstat सह बरेच उपयुक्त पर्याय उपलब्ध आहेत, आपण खाली दिलेल्या कमांडसह सर्व उपलब्ध पर्यायांची यादी करू शकता:

dstat -h

प्रस्थान:

  Usage: dstat [-afv] [options..] [delay [count]] Versatile tool for generating system resource statistics

Opciones de Dstat:

-c, --cpu enable cpu stats

-C 0,3, el total incluye cpu0, cpu3 y total

-d, --disk habilita las estadísticas del disco

-D total, hda incluye hda y total

-g, --page enable page stats

-i, --int enable interrupt stats

-I 5, eth2 incluye int5 y la interrupción utilizada por eth2

-l, - load enable load stats

-m, --mem enable memory stats

-n, --net habilitar estadísticas de red

-N eth1, total incluye eth1 y total

-p, --proc enable process stats

-r, --io enable io stats (solicitudes de E / S completadas)

-s, --swap enable swap stats

-S swap1, total incluye swap1 y total

-t, - tiempo de habilitar salida de fecha / hora

-T, - contador de tiempo de habilitación de tiempo (segundos desde época)

-y, --sys enable system stats

--aio enable aio stats

--fs, --filesystem enable fs stats

--ipc enable ipc stats

--lock enable lock stats

--raw enable raw stats

--socket enable socket stats

--tcp enable tcp stats

--udp enable udp stats

--Unix habilita las estadísticas de Unix

--vm enable vm stats

डस्टॅटकडे असे बरेच पर्याय आहेत ज्यांद्वारे आम्ही आमच्या उपकरणांबद्दल आणि सिस्टमबद्दल वास्तविक माहिती अचूकपणे मिळवू शकतो, आम्हाला केवळ आपल्या बाजूने कसे वापरावे हे शिकण्याची आवश्यकता आहे.


आपली टिप्पणी द्या

आपला ई-मेल पत्ता प्रकाशित केला जाणार नाही. आवश्यक फील्ड चिन्हांकित केले आहेत *

*

*

  1. डेटा जबाबदार: मिगुएल Áन्गल गॅटन
  2. डेटाचा उद्देशः नियंत्रण स्पॅम, टिप्पणी व्यवस्थापन.
  3. कायदे: आपली संमती
  4. डेटा संप्रेषण: कायदेशीर बंधन वगळता डेटा तृतीय पक्षास कळविला जाणार नाही.
  5. डेटा संग्रहण: ओकेन्टस नेटवर्क (EU) द्वारा होस्ट केलेला डेटाबेस
  6. अधिकारः कोणत्याही वेळी आपण आपली माहिती मर्यादित, पुनर्प्राप्त आणि हटवू शकता.